    Description

    • Review and organize raw footage:
    • Sort and select video clips for editing.
    • Edit video content:
    • Assemble footage, add transitions, effects, and sound to create a cohesive final product.
    • Collaborate with directors and producers:
    • Understand creative vision and incorporate feedback into edits.
    • Synchronize audio and video:
    • Ensure sound quality matches visuals and adjust timing as needed.
    • Incorporate graphics and special effects:
    • Add titles, captions, animations, and visual effects to enhance storytelling.
    • Manage post-production workflow:
    • Coordinate with sound engineers, colorists, and other post-production professionals.
    • Ensure final product meets technical standards:
    • Export videos in required formats and resolutions.
    • Stay updated with editing software and techniques:
    • Continuously learn new tools and trends in video production.
